1. The Flag of Mexico: A Abundant Combination of Historical past and Heritage
The flag of Mexico is often a striking tricolor design and style that includes eco-friendly, white, and pink vertical stripes, Along with the countrywide coat of arms centered around the white stripe. The current structure was adopted on September sixteen, 1968, but the tricolor layout has actually been in use given that 1821 when Mexico gained independence from Spain.

Symbolism:
Inexperienced: Initially symbolizing independence, now green represents hope as well as fertile land of Mexico.
White: Stands for purity and the unity on the country.
Pink: Represents the blood of national heroes who fought for independence.
Coat of Arms: The eagle perched on a cactus which has a serpent in its beak is based on the ancient Aztec legend on the founding of Tenochtitlan, now Mexico Metropolis.
The flag's style and design embodies Mexico's loaded cultural record, combining Indigenous heritage Together with the legacy of Spanish colonization.

3. The Flag of Italy: The Tricolore of Unity and Liberty
The flag of Italy, often called the Tricolore, features 3 vertical bands of environmentally friendly, white, and pink. Its origins day back into the Napoleonic period in 1797, but The existing style and design was adopted in 1946 when Italy turned a republic.

Symbolism:
Inexperienced: Often interpreted for a image in the state’s fertile plains and hills.
White: Represents the snow-capped Alps that variety Italy’s northern Mexico flag border.
Purple: Usually linked to the blood shed all through Italy’s wars of independence.
The Italian flag turned a symbol of countrywide unity during the unification of Italy in the nineteenth century, representing the idea of a united, no cost, and democratic country.
four. The Flag of France: The enduring Tricolore of Liberty, Equality, and Fraternity
The flag of France, often known as the Tricolore, is one of the most recognizable flags on the planet. The flag’s easy design and style contains three vertical stripes: blue, white, and red. It was officially adopted in 1794 throughout the French Revolution.

Symbolism:
Blue: Represents liberty and the values on the Republic.
White: Customarily connected with monarchy, but throughout the revolution, it arrived to symbolize the persons’s sovereignty.
Crimson: Signifies fraternity and also the blood of revolutionaries who fought for that nation’s liberty.
The Tricolore happens to be a worldwide symbol of revolution and democracy, embodying the ideas of liberté, égalité, fraternité (liberty, equality, fraternity), the nationwide motto of France.
